dc.description.abstractThe exsistence of gravitational kinks in 2d dilaton gravity, for topologically trivial spacetimes, is analysed. Hamiltonian analysis shows that such configurations are allowed, at least in a finite interval of time, provided some appropriate initial conditions are chosen. Investigation of the stationary case gives the conditions which the potential of the dilaton field has to satisfy in order that the theory admits gravitational kink solutions. As a special example, flat gravitational kinks are considered.en
